Dotfiles

Cross-platform Nix + Home Manager dev environment.

  • macOS: nix-darwin + Home Manager
  • Linux remotes: standalone Home Manager
  • Remote dev: Tailscale SSH + Herdr-first project sessions

Install / update

# macOS fresh install
curl -fsSL https://raw.githubusercontent.com/psteinroe/dotfiles/main/bootstrap.sh | bash

# Linux remote fresh install
curl -fsSL https://raw.githubusercontent.com/psteinroe/dotfiles/main/bootstrap-remote.sh | bash

# Update an existing machine
rebuild

Manual builds:

# macOS
nix run nix-darwin -- switch --flake ~/Developer/dotfiles#psteinroe

# Linux remote
nix run nixpkgs#home-manager -- switch --flake ~/Developer/dotfiles#psteinroe@linux-x86_64

The bootstrap and nix-darwin configuration manage Determinate Nix's /etc/nix/nix.custom.conf. It trusts Numtide's binary cache for prebuilt llm-agents.nix packages such as Pi, tuicr, and Herdr while leaving arbitrary flake configuration untrusted.

Moshi mobile access

Home Manager installs Mosh and a pinned moshi-hook, runs the hook as a persistent systemd user service, and exposes the managed Herdr sessions to Moshi. For the primary mobile connection, install Tailscale on the phone and use:

  • Host: psteinroe-dev.tail6aabd2.ts.net
  • Port: 22
  • User: psteinroe
  • Connection type: Mosh or Auto

As psteinroe, run the following and scan its Easy Pair QR in Moshi:

moshi-hook host setup \
  --host psteinroe-dev.tail6aabd2.ts.net \
  --user psteinroe

The exe.dev SSH configuration accepts the generated key from ~/.ssh/authorized_keys, and the Mosh server is exposed on the non-interactive SSH path. Agent notification pairing remains a one-time secret-bearing step:

moshi-hook pair --token <token-from-Moshi> --store file
systemctl --user restart moshi-hook

The public exe.dev route remains an SSH-only fallback: connect to psteinroe-dev.exe.xyz as exedev and force SSH because the gateway does not proxy Mosh UDP traffic. Global Herdr and moshi-hook bridges transparently run those integrations as psteinroe on that fallback connection.
